Asbestos

Hundreds of thousands of patients and their families have been affected by asbestos exposure and the businesses that manufactured asbestos are accountable. They may be able to claim compensation through an asbestos lawsuit, a worker compensation claim, or an action filed against an asbestos trust fund.

Asbestos exposure can lead to mesothelioma and lung cancer and asbestosis. These diseases can often be identified decades after exposure. This makes it difficult to prove the causes of the disease and that's why the diagnosis of a doctor should be obtained as soon as is possible in the event of an asbestos-related case.

If a person is sued for asbestos, the defendants must respond within a certain number of days or else they will lose the case. Both parties will then begin gathering evidence and information, which is called discovery.

This process can take up to a couple of months in some cases, since both sides need to gather and document the evidence. The judge will then decide how to proceed with your case.

In most instances, mesothelioma sufferers can settle their case out of court, without having to go to trial. If they have a very severe condition, they could require a trial.

Trials can last for years and typically require the presence of a jury. If a jury concludes that the company or company that caused your exposure are liable and liable, they will decide to award you a higher amount.

The severity of your condition and the length of your illness may influence how much the settlement will cost. A court may require that the defendant to pay the lost wages, in addition to medical expenses.

Wrongful Death

Family members can claim damages for the suffering and pain of the person they love dearly prior to their death in the case of wrongful demise. They could also be eligible for compensation for the loss, financial protection, companionship and the support that their loved one gave. In a case of wrongful death, damages may include the payment of funeral expenses as well as medical bills.

A wrongful-death lawsuit can be filed by anyone who was injured due to the negligence of another person. A wrongful death may be caused by an accident, medical malpractice, or even criminal negligence.
